About the Role

Stem US Operations Inc. is seeking a Staff Marketing and Communications Manager to join our Corporate Marketing team. You'll be responsible for shaping and executing integrated marketing initiatives that strengthen our brand, support business objectives, and engage key stakeholders across customers, partners, media, and investors. This role blends strategic thinking with hands-on execution at the intersection of brand, storytelling, and business impact.

What You'll Do

  • Develop and execute integrated campaigns across owned, earned, and paid channels to support brand awareness and business objectives
  • Contribute to website and digital content strategy, including messaging and campaign pages aligned with go-to-market priorities
  • Develop and execute strategic communications plans for external audiences, including media relations and stakeholder engagement
  • Serve as a key point of contact for media interactions, managing inquiries and coordinating interviews
  • Partner with marketing leadership to align brand messaging and communications strategies across all external channels
  • Collaborate with executive staff to develop key messaging themes and narratives for company goals and product launches
  • Oversee the creation of high-quality content including press releases, executive communications, blog posts, and thought leadership articles
  • Support internal communications initiatives to promote organizational alignment and employee engagement
  • Support executive preparation for media interviews, speaking engagements, and industry events
  • Manage relationships with external PR agencies, media organizations, and communication vendors
  • Promote events, conferences, and tradeshows through targeted communication activities

What We're Looking For

  • 8+ years of experience in corporate communications, public relations, marketing communications, or a related field
  • Proven track record developing and executing strategic communications campaigns that drive business results
  • Strong, versatile writing skills with experience authoring press releases, executive communications, and external-facing content
  • Experience managing media relations activities and serving as a company spokesperson or key media contact
  • Demonstrated ability to distill complex technical and industry topics into clear, compelling messaging for diverse audiences
  • Excellent project management skills with ability to manage multiple priorities and deadlines simultaneously
  • Strong interpersonal skills and ability to build rapport with stakeholders at all levels of the organization
  • Proficiency with communications tools and platforms such as content management systems, email marketing platforms, and social media
  • Experience partnering with cross-functional teams including marketing, product, sales, and executive leadership
  • Ability to work both independ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ced environment
  • Bachelor’s degree in communications, Public Relations, Marketing, Journalism, or a related field

Benefits & Compensation

  • Compensation range: $111,680.00 - $167,520.00
  • Competitive compensation package, including eligibility for a bonus or commission
  • Full health benefits on the first day of employment
  • Multiple medical plan options including HDHP and PPO, dental plans, FSA/HSA with employer contribution
  • Employer paid vision, LTD, STD, and Life insurance
  • 401k (pre- or post-tax) on first day of employment
  • 12 paid calendar holidays per year
  • Flexible time-off

Stem US Operations Inc.

Stem is a global leader reimagining technology to support the energy transition. We help asset owners, operators and stakeholders benefit from the full value of their energy portfolio by enabling the intelligent development, deployment, and operation of clean energy assets.
